#37667a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#37667a is composed of 21.6% red, 40% green and 47.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.9% cyan, 16.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 197.9 degrees, a saturation of 37.9% and a lightness of 34.7%. #37667a color hex could be obtained by blending #6eccf4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#37667a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2f7f9 is the lightest one.
